O R D E R

This Criminal Original Petition has been filed to quash the proceedings in C.C.No.254 of 2017 on the file of the learned Judicial Magistrate, Ottanchathiram.

2. During the pendency of this petition both the petitioners and the second respondent filed a joint compromise memo. Today, both parties present before this Court along with their respective counsel and represented that they are entered into compromise.

3. In view of the said joint compromise memo and also the fact that the matter is between the family members and they have settled their disputes, this Court is inclined to quash the charge sheet. As per the joint compromise memo the defacto facto complainant has no objection to quash the proceedings. The joint compromise memo shall form part of the order.

4.Accordingly, this Criminal Original Petition is allowed and the charge sheet in C.C.No.254 of 2017 on the file of the learned Judicial Magistrate, Ottanchathiram is hereby quashed. Consequently, connected miscellaneous petitions are closed.
